How much is the expense of driving from Harrow to Corby?

The expense of driving from Harrow to Corby, using petrol as the fuel source, amounts to £14. This calculation derives from considering the petrol price as 143 pence per liter and the car's fuel efficiency at 37.5 miles per gallon. When carpooling with two passengers, the cost of the trip per passenger is halved to £7 (£14 divided by 2). With three passengers, the expense drops to approximately £4.67 per passenger (£14 divided by 3), and with four passengers, it's reduced further to £3.5 per passenger (£14 divided by 4).

To delve into the details of the calculations, the fuel cost computation is reliant on the distance traveled and the car's fuel consumption rate. For the journey from Harrow to Corby, approximately 9.8 liters of fuel would be required. This amount is determined by dividing the distance of 80.87 miles by the car's fuel consumption rate of 37.5 miles per gallon, and then converting from gallons to liters using the conversion factor of 4.54609 liters per gallon.

Multiplying the fuel needed by the petrol price per liter results in the total fuel cost of £14 for the trip.
